Nestled between the foot of Glen Isla and the Vale of Strathmore, in the bustling market town of Alyth, this delightful stone cottage is a welcoming retreat for couples, families, and their loyal hounds. With the Cateran Trail and the Angus Glens right on your doorstep, there's no shortage of scenic walks to set tails wagging.

Behind the rustic stone exterior lies a cosy blend of character and comfort. The snug lounge, complete with a Smart TV, is perfect for evenings curled up with your faithful friend at your feet. The farmhouse dining room is a welcoming spot for hearty meals after long walks, while the contemporary kitchen has everything you need to rustle up a feast. Upstairs, under the charming sloping ceilings, you'll find two restful bedrooms – one king-size and one double – both brimming with homely touches. A stylish family bathroom with a Jacuzzi bath rounds off this inviting home. At the front of the cottage, a small enclosed garden gives your furry friend a safe place to potter. And if your energetic pup needs a proper run, the dog-friendly park across the market square is just the place for a game of fetch. With private parking for one car, additional spaces nearby and EV charging available, you’ll have everything you need for a stress-free stay.

Water-loving pups will enjoy the peaceful shores of Lintrathen Loch (5 miles) and riverside rambles by the mighty Tay (13.5 miles). For humans, Alyth is a golfer’s paradise, with three courses skirting the village and Blairgowrie Golf Club 5 miles away, while history hounds on the lead won’t want to miss the grandeur of Glamis Castle (10.5 miles). Intrepid explorers don't need to go far, as Alyth's local cycling trails offer bike rides with Rover trotting alongside.
